    Recognizing Problem Gambling Red Flags

    Recognizing problematic gambling indicators enables prompt action before issues escalate. Indicators include using funds intended for bills, borrowing funds to gamble, ignoring job duties or family responsibilities, or feeling anxious about gambling activities. Chasing losses, gambling for longer than intended, or feeling unable to stop despite wanting to are obvious indicators that gambling has turned problematic rather than recreational.

    If concerning patterns emerge, seeking support immediately is essential. Organizations like GamCare, Gamblers Anonymous, and the National Gambling Helpline provide confidential assistance no matter which platforms players use. Professional counselling services specializing in gambling addiction offer comprehensive treatment plans. Understanding that problem gambling is a manageable issue, not a character flaw, encourages individuals to get assistance without shame or delay.

    Betting Odds Markets and Odds Assembly Methods

    Political wagering platforms employ the same odds-setting techniques to those applied in traditional sports wagering, with sportsbooks analyzing polling data, historical trends, and expert commentary to set initial odds. Odds compilers adjust odds dynamically based on betting volume and information flow, keeping books balanced and controlling exposure across various results in complicated events with multiple runners such as general elections or leadership contests.

    Odds Format Political Application Sports Equivalent Market Efficiency
    Decimal Odds Party majority predictions Outright match markets Strong liquidity with narrow spreads
    Fractional-style odds Single-seat results Horse racing selections Longstanding British standard
    Moneyline Presidential election victors NFL point spreads American market convention
    Handicap-style wagering Electoral margin projections Point spread betting Balanced market creation
    Over/Under betting lines Aggregate seat forecasts Scoring totals Statistical modelling basis

    The compilation process resembles sports betting through the use of sophisticated algorithms that integrate live data, with market analysts tracking media releases and polling releases just as sports traders follow injury reports and team selections. Bookmakers maintain overround percentages typically between 105-115% across political markets, comparable to football betting margins, ensuring profitability whilst staying competitive enough to draw informed bettors who provide important pricing signals.

    Savvy bettors exploit inefficiencies in political odds using statistical models and aggregated polling data, creating a self-adjusting dynamic where market prices align with true probabilities. This mechanism establishes election betting markets as legitimate forecasting mechanisms, with scholarly studies demonstrating their predictive accuracy often surpasses conventional polling approaches, particularly when robust market depth allows for accurate price formation across diverse participant perspectives.

    Risk Management Strategies Across Both Sectors

    Both political and sports betting operators utilize sophisticated hedging techniques to balance their books and reduce risk from unforeseen results. Bookmakers adjust odds in real-time based on placed bets, ensuring that risk exposure stays spread among several possible outcomes. This dynamic exposure management protects operators from severe financial damage whilst maintaining attractive odds that attracts knowledgeable punters seeking value in the marketplace.

    Position limits serve as an important safeguard implemented across both wagering markets, limiting the highest bet amount that individual punters can make on particular results. These limits stop high-net-worth individuals from manipulating markets or creating unsustainable liability concentrations for operators. Political betting platforms typically impose tighter restrictions than traditional sports books due to reduced market depth and greater vulnerability to confidential details from campaign staff or political insiders.

    Diversification approaches enable bookmakers to distribute exposure across multiple events, markets, and timeframes, reflecting portfolio management principles from the finance sector. Political betting sites provide numerous simultaneous venues featuring elections across various governmental tiers, referendum outcomes, and appointment selections. This broad market structure enables operators to counterbalance losses in one political contest with gains from another, creating consistency that benefits the operator and frequent bettors.
